TECHNICAL DEEP DIVE

Diving into the technicals reveals a story of tension and potential. The DJI is not just hovering—it’s testing pivotal technical indicators that could either spell opportunity or plunge it into further decline.

Current Trend

The index is in a discernible short-term downtrend, marked by successive lower highs and lows. The large red candlestick that appeared recently underscores a bearish tilt, with buyers unable to stem the tide.

Fibonacci Analysis

Without full historical data, projections hinge on recent action. Key Fibonacci retracement levels include 23.6% at ~47,825, 38.2% at ~48,330, and 50% at ~48,750. The current price tests the 38.2% retracement, a delicate balancing act that could swing either way.

Chart Patterns

The nascent double top pattern around the 50,000 mark holds a medium reliability rating. Confirmation of this pattern requires a breakdown below the 47,800 level, a scenario that would intensify bearish sentiment.

Support & Resistance

Resistance at 49,000, 49,700, and 50,000 marks formidable hurdles, while support at 48,000 and 47,000 provides a safety net for bulls. However, a breach of these levels could accelerate the trend in either direction.

Technical Indicators

The RSI and MACD indicators are crucial yet incomplete without exact values. The RSI is presumably sliding towards oversold territory, while a downward-trending MACD hints at waning momentum.

THE THREE SCENARIOS

Bullish Scenario

A reversal in fortunes could see the DJI break above 49,000, driven by high volume and a positive shift in technical indicators like the MACD and RSI. Such a breakout could propel the index towards target prices of 49,700 and 50,500. However, this scenario carries a mere 30% probability, contingent on favorable catalysts in the market.

Bearish Scenario

Continued weakness below 48,000 and a breach of 47,000 could plunge the DJI towards 46,000. Economic data or negative market news could accelerate this downturn, a scenario bearing a 50% probability.

Neutral/Consolidation

The DJI may oscillate between 47,800 and 49,000, a range-bound scenario with a 20% probability, suggestive of market indecision.
